Py2 和 Py3 的差别
- print 成为了函数,python2 是关键字
- 不再有 unicode 对象,默认 str 就是 unicode
- python3 除号返回浮点数
- 没有了long类型
- xrange 不存在,range 替代了 xrange
- 可以使用中文定义函数名变量名
- 高级解包和*解包
- 限定关键字参数 *后的变量必须加入名字=值
- raise from
- iteritems 移除变成 items()
- yield from 链接子生成器
- asyncio,async/await 原生协程支持异步编程
- 新增 enum, mock, ipaddress, concurrent.futures, asyncio urllib, selector